[QUOTE="Sacrosanct, post: 8638319, member: 15700"] I guess I'll be the detractor, and say the last time I ran T1-4 (about 10 years ago?), it was pretty easy to run. Play up the factions in the temple itself. It's not just a dungeon crawl; there are lots of opportunities to use roleplaying and diplomacy to work each faction and build allies and/or turn them against each other. Like every other adventure back then, tweak things to fit your own campaign. For example, one of the villains from a PCs background was a general for Zuggtmoy and appeared at various times to harass the party until they finally fought him towards the end. The paladin was on a quest to find his holy sword (we were playing 1e), so the general wielded blackrazor. After defeating Zuggtmoy, they needed to take Blackrazor to White Plume Mountain to gain Whelm. Then take both weapons to the lair of an ancient white dragon and get it to breath on Blackrazor, then smash it with Whelm. Then take the pieces and reforge the weapon in the fire giant forges of G1-3. It wasn't a lot of extra work to make all of that work. I will say that UK2 and 3 need to be on that list. [/QUOTE]
